## Runbook: Account Recovery After Failed Bulk Edit — Gridtally Admin

Plugin authors: if your plugin triggers a bulk edit in the Gridtally admin table that locks out affected accounts, do not retry the operation. Revert the batch from the Gridtally audit drawer, then restore account state from the pre-edit snapshot. Re-enabling locked accounts requires elevated recovery mode, which only Gridtally staff can normally reach. The fallback path for plugin-induced lockouts accepts the recovery passphrase given below.

strongbox words: framir-keliel-drueth-briir-zorwyn-norius

// Shipping-fee rules engine for the Tindrel storefront.
// Constants below bound rule evaluation: max rule depth, eval
// timeout, and fee caps. Security note: these are the only
// guards against hostile rule uploads causing unbounded work
// or absurd fees, so treat any change as privileged. Review
// each value against the limits documented below.

tuning table, kawep-tawif:
CAPS = {
    "olidor": 80,
    "belion": 7,
    "quenys": 225,
    "druox": 839,
    "fraath": 482,
}

**Q: How do I add a new validator plugin to Siftbox?**

A: Drop a module implementing the `check()` interface into the plugins directory and register it in the manifest — that's it, discovery is automatic at boot. Don't do I/O in validators; they run hot-path. Gotchas, the interface spec, and example plugins are all collected on the internal plugin guide page.

operations page: https://confluence.lumicsys.internal/pages/browse/display/browse/218b

**Action item 4 (owner: Priya's team, due next sprint):** Add signature verification to the Parcelhop webhook receiver. During the incident we accepted replayed delivery events for almost an hour, which double-advanced tracking states. Reviewers: please block any PR that adds a new webhook route without replay protection — no exceptions this time. The agreed verification scheme and test fixtures are documented on the page below.

operations page: https://confluence.lumicsys.internal/projects/display/projects/display